Everyone is buzzing about Ozempic, Mounjaro and other new meds that just
might be the answer to our weight-loss prayers. Yet most of us have no clue
how they work, if they’re safe and if insurance pays. For answers, we turned
to Weill Cornell Medicine obesity expert Louis Aronne, M.D., whose research
on the drugs recently appeared in the prestigious
Journal of the American Medical Association.
We also tapped Kimberlie Rush, 60, and Crystle
Constiner, 51, women who say the new meds
have allowed them to lose significant weight,
lower sky-high blood sugar, relieve arthritis pain,
ditch their blood-pressure meds and more. We’re
pretty sure you’ll be fascinated by what Dr.
Aronne and these ladies share…

F
irst things first: The fancy name for eaten. Taking synthetic GLP-1—which
the medications we’re talking about doesn’t break down as easily as the real
is “GLP-1 agonists,” a category that thing—will, at least in theory, “help create
includes brand names Ozempic, Trulicity, the feeling that you just ate dinner, so you
Wegovy, Mounjaro and Zepbound. Most don’t want more food,” says the doc. The
come in pens and are injected weekly. Dr. drugs aren’t right for everyone, “but weight
Aronne says all of them work by mimicking loss is unprecedented with these medicines.”
GLP-1, a hormone our body makes to help

drugs aren’t recommended for anyone with attack or stroke.” He adds eating a higher- • Do you end up heavier if you stop
chronic GI trouble or pancreatitis, he says. protein diet and doing resistance training the meds? Viral social media posts make
can offset muscle loss. And scientists are it seem like you do—but those posts are
• What’s the difference between all working on versions of GLP-1 drugs that very misleading. In Dr. Aronne’s recent
the GLP-1 meds? Dosing, potency and preserve more muscle. Zepbound study, test subjects were switched
FDA approval can vary. Rybelsus, for to a placebo after 32 weeks and only
example, is an oral (not injected) medica- • What gets better besides weight? “If regained 14% of their new weight in a year.
tion that is the same as Ozempic, stimu- you lose 15% or more of your body weight, Another study on 20,274 Wegovy patients
lates some weight loss and is only approved you typically see significant improvements who stopped the drug found that 17.7% did
as a treatment for type-2 diabetes. in blood sugar, blood pressure, acid reflux, regain all lost weight or end up heavier than
If slimming down is your goal, here’s arthritis, fatty liver, sleep apnea and heart they started—but the vast majority regained
what you need to know: The generic health,” says Dr. Aronne. very little or continued losing.
name of Ozempic and Wegovy is sema- Still worried you’d regain? Dr. Aronne
glutide; it works on our cells in just one • When will insurance pay? Medicaid, says one option is to take the medication at
way. Tirzepatide, the generic name for Medicare and many insurance plans don’t least intermittently. Or, if you’re like Crystle,
Mounjaro and Zepbound, works on cells cover any medication strictly for weight loss. you can stay on them for good, much as you
in two different ways and has proven up to But a recent survey found two of every five would with cholesterol medication.
three times more effective for weight loss. employers intend to begin covering GLP-1 As for Kimberlie, she says she’s proof you
meds in 2024. And if you have type 2 dia- can stop the meds and stay lean. “I had a
• Will I lose muscle? Rapid weight loss betes like Crystle did, you may have better savings card from Mounjaro, but once it
typically causes loss of muscle, and this luck. “My insurance paid,” she shares. “And expired, I could no longer afford the meds,”
does happen with GLP-1 meds. “A study my blood sugar and A1C are now normal!” she says. “I’m hoping to go back on it some-
on Wegovy found that 33% of weight day, but I’m keeping up with my lifestyle
lost was muscle and lean mass,” says Dr. • How much does it cost out-of-pocket? changes, like walking with a weighted vest
Aronne. Yet he thinks evidence suggests Zepbound was approved in late 2023 and three to four days a week. I’ve maintained
benefits outweigh the downside. For exam- released at a price point of $1,035 a week— my loss for six months.” She says she would
ple, “we have proof that people with heart about $350 less than Wegovy. Competition do it all again in a heartbeat. “These meds
disease who lose weight with these medica- between brands should slowly drive costs aren’t an easy way out. There is hard work
tions are less likely to have a heart down. For now, manufacturer discount involved. And I recently needed surgery to
cards can lower the price tag to about $550 remove excess skin. But I feel so good now.
a month and sometimes even less. I definitely have no regrets!”

Shopping online may be convenient, but watch
out: Scammers have found new ways to trick
you out of your cash! Luckily, it’s easy to avoid
fraudsters when you know what to look for

G et to know the soul of the South in the When you’re ready to refuel for the day,
Alamy (2); Getty (2); Adobe Stock. Text: Shay Trotter

“Hostess City!” Not only has this pic- head to The Grey restaurant for a bite to
turesque locale continuously been ranked eat. At this quirky spot, which occupies a
the friendliest city in the U.S., Savannah 1938 art deco Greyhound Bus Terminal,
beckons visitors with its art scene, beautiful try dishes like Chicken Country Captain
architecture and gorgeous parks. and Grilled Caulini.
Begin your day exploring the sights As dusk approaches, make your way
and sounds of the city with the Savannah to the Top Deck Bar. Order a Savannah
Hop-On Hop-Off Trolley Tour. Pass by Sunrise or Sea Port cocktail as you admire
100 iconic stops and enjoy exploring both the views of the Savannah River, the city
City Market and River Street. and the sunset from this rooftop bar.
